878,928. Generating combustion products under pressure. LUCAS (INDUSTRIES) Ltd., JOSEPH. April 1, 1960 [April 3, 1959], No. 11355/59. Class 51 (1). [Also in Group XXVI] The invention relates to a fuel supply manifold for liquid fuel combustion apparatus such as for a gas-turbine engine of the kind comprising either an annular air casing containing either a single annular flame tube or a plurality of annularly disposed flame tubes, or an annular assembly of flame tubes each disposed in its own tubular air casing. A plurality of body parts 9 is attached to the air casing or air casings 6 of the apparatus at angularly-spaced positions and each body part carries a burner nozzle 8 and has a pair of mutually inclined, oppositely directed and intercommunicating tubular spigots 13, 14 which are in communication with a passage 12 in the body part leading to the burner nozzle. A pair of sleeves 15, 16 are slidably mounted on the spigots 13, 14, each sleeve having a flange by which it is connected to the body part and each sleeve extending beyond the associated spigot and receiving one end of a pipe 17, 18, the other end of the pipe being received in a sleeve connected to an adjacent body part 9. A pair of sealing rings 19, 20 are provided within each sleeve 15, 16 to co-operate with the associated spigot 13, 14 and pipe 17, 18. The body parts 9 are secured to the air casing or casings 6 by means of bolts passing through the flange 10. A second passage 12a is provided in each body part 9, the passage 12a communicating with a pair of spigots 13a, 14a mounted on the body part similarly to the spigots 13, 14. The spigots 13a, 14a are associated with sleeves 15a, 16a and pipes 17a, 18a similarly to the spigots 13, 14. Fuel supply inlet pipes 22, 23 (Fig. 1, not shown), are connected to one of the body parts, fuel from the inlet 22 flowing through the pipes 17, 18 and through the passages 12 in the body parts 9 to the main fuel inlets of the burners 8, while fuel from the inlet 23 flows through the pipes 17a, 18a and through the passages 12a to the idling fuel inlets of the burners 8.
